Welcome to the Malwarebytes Anti-Exploit (MBAE) for Business Technical Support Forum

Before you post here please read this completely. This sub-forum is for MBAE for Business, exclusively for discovering and fixing bugs, conflicts, false positives, crashes, etc.

For technical support for  MBAE Free/Premium technical support , please go here instead.

  1. Make sure you are running the latest version of MBAE. The latest available stable version is announced here.
  2. Look for existing threads that describe the problem you are having. There's a good chance that we are already discussing a specific problem in an existing thread. If that's the case, simply post to the existing thread describing the symptoms you are experiencing with MBAE.
  3. ZIP the entire contents (ALL the files, not just .LOG) of the MBAE user data directory and attach them to your post. The directory is hidden by default so you might have to click on "View -> Hidden items" in Explorer to see it. If you are replying to someone else's post, you can click the "More reply options" button at the end of the page to get the file attachment options. You can find the logs in the following locations:
    1. Windows XP: C:\Documents and Settings\All Users\Application Data\Malwarebytes Anti-Exploit
    2. Vista, Windows 7 and Windows 8: C:\ProgramData\Malwarebytes Anti-Exploit
  4. Describe in as much detail as possible the steps to reproduce the problem, including but not limited to links to third-party software that may be conflicting with MBAE.
  5. Detailed system information. To facilitate replicating the problem consider downloading and running FRST and attaching its logs to your post as well. Most of the time this will not be necessary but be ready to provide these logs if asked by a Moderator or Forum Helper.
